We have been impressed with how consistently Durell Vineyard has produced wines of exceptional quality and character each vintage. It is simply reliable. Historically, Durell has been the source behind some of the most sought-after Chardonnay wines in California. We feel fortunate to work with two outstanding vineyard blocks that combine to make a complex and distinctive wine. These blocks have formed the Sojourn Durell Chardonnay since 2012. Both are 100% Old Wente clone, one at the top of the hill and the other in an old rocky creek bed. This 2021 vintage wine offers deep aromas of citrus fruit and apple, with a layer of minerality and fresh acidity that keeps the wine light on the palate.

"Aged in 40% new French oak barrels, the 2021 Durell Vineyard Chardonnay from Sojourn presents a light to medium lemony core with a watery rim. Grilled lemon, white peach, green Honeydew melon, lemony herbs, and white tea aromas jump from the glass. It’s a medium-bodied and structured effort that finishes with a honey-coated pear and white mushroom aspect on the mid palate." - Jeremy Young, International Wine Report
Durell Vineyard
Sonoma Coast
More than 25 wines from Durell Vineyard have earned 92+ points, making the site one of Sonoma County’s most sought-after vineyards. Durell sits on the southeastern edge of the Sonoma Coast appellation–thirty miles east of the Pacific Ocean, 10 miles north of the northern stretches of San Francisco Bay, and just south of a 2,400-foot mountain range.
